Output 4883484826cb3f064dd05b27dbe26e86798c3472eac3aae1f58629eb62bc2b0e:1

value
2616136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57ac244eb9da2a1233c76874d3d90d20c6debb35 OP_EQUAL
address
39gavreSLFCH2aWvcwuJwdRT93piu9ptiK
transaction
4883484826cb3f064dd05b27dbe26e86798c3472eac3aae1f58629eb62bc2b0e
spent
true